网络文件传输
1.工作原理图
2. 工作原理描述:
sendfile = off 时,应用程序读取磁盘中的文件以字节流的形式从磁盘中加载文件,然后再将文件以字节流的形式复制到内核中。内核在把文件推送到NC。
sendfile = on 时,应用程序直接向内核发送指令,让内核去读文件。读完文件内核直接推送给NC。只有一次复制操作,实现异步网络IO形式。因此,性能会有很大的提升。
具体还要根据实际使用情况来配置sendfile。当读取服务不能解析大量的文件时。还是建议将sendfile配置为off
